This week I'm visiting my family in NYC while my husband is away in Atlanta for business.  I was pleasantly surprised to find out that the 14th Street Union Square store moved to a bigger space over on 5th avenue and 17th street.  The men's section was much bigger and way more fitting rooms than the old store.

I mainly wanted to try on the Cozy Cuddle Up Jacket in the Bordeaux Drama and Silver Spoon.  I tried on the size 2 but the fit was too tight around my hips which made it bunch up on the back by the waist.  This is because I'm super short, otherwise on average normal people, the jacket would fall at the waist instead of the hips.  The neck hit a little too high for my liking, so I passed up on both.  Color wise, I liked the Silver Spoon more.  But for $118 I didn't think it was worth the money.  I'll wait and see if it hits WMTM.  I might get it then.

I'm wearing the Speed Tight IV Rulu and love them!  I tried on my regular size 4 and they're soooooo comfortable.  I do think I'll try and run with these, since I'm not a long distance runner the material should hold up.  They are ridiculously soft.  If the other colors go on WMTM, I'm getting them!  Now that I have a decent pair of cold running tights, I need to find a running top to go with.  So far, I'm having a very hard time finding something that looks flattering on my short torso.  I tried on the Runderful 1/2 zip, but didn't like how it looked on me.  It is a size 2 so the fit is tight, however I think sizing up to a 4 would have been too big but maybe I should have tried it on.  Next time I will!  Other than that, the material is also sooooo very soft.

Lastly I've been dying for the Run Speed Shorts in Pigment Wind.  The store actually had them!  I have to say seeing these in person and trying them on is a must.  I wouldn't have bought these online because of the pattern placement.  I tried on 2 pairs, and one of them had the dark red color on the crotch area that reminded me of monthlies if you know what I mean!
